#2450b4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2450b4 is composed of 14.1% red, 31.4%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80% cyan, 55.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 221.7 degrees, a saturation of 66.7% and a lightness of 42.4%. #2450b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#48a0ff with #000069.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

#2450b4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2450b4 has RGB values of R:36, G:80,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0.8, M:0.56, Y:0,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 2379956.

Shades and Tints of #2450b4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#eff3f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#2450b4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#666a72 is the less saturated color, while #0343d5 is the most saturated one.
